Essential Checks Before Buying a Used Gadget in Nigeria 2026

When buying a used gadget in Nigeria in 2026, a thorough inspection is crucial to ensure you’re getting value for your money and avoiding potential issues. Here’s a comprehensive checklist to guide you:

* Physical Condition: Carefully examine the device for any signs of physical damage. This includes scratches, dents, cracks on the screen or body, and any other visible imperfections. Pay close attention to ports (charging, headphone, etc.) to see if theyโ€™re damaged or loose, this can affect the functionality and the overall lifespan of the device.

* Functionality:

* Screen Test: Check the screen for dead pixels, discoloration, or touch sensitivity issues. Test the brightness and color accuracy of the display.

* Audio: Test the speakers and microphone by playing audio and recording a short clip. Check for distortion, muffled sound, or complete silence.

* Camera: Take test photos and videos with both the front and rear cameras. Inspect the image quality, focus, and flash functionality.

* Connectivity: Ensure that Wi-Fi, Bluetooth, and cellular connectivity (if applicable) work properly. Try connecting to different networks and devices to confirm stability.

* Buttons and Ports: Test all buttons (power, volume, home, etc.) to ensure they are responsive and functional. Check all ports (charging, headphone jack, USB) to confirm they work without any issues.

* Battery Health: Battery health is vital, especially for smartphones and laptops. Ask the seller to provide information on the battery’s performance. If possible, use a battery health testing app (available on most smartphones) or check the battery settings on laptops. For devices with replaceable batteries, consider buying a new battery to ensure optimal performance.

* Software and Performance:

* Operating System: Check the operating system version and ensure it is up-to-date. Outdated software can lead to security vulnerabilities and performance issues.

* Storage: Verify the available storage space and ensure that it matches the advertised capacity. Test the device’s speed and responsiveness by opening and closing apps, browsing the web, and multitasking.

* Factory Reset: Insist on a factory reset before completing the purchase. This ensures that the device is free of the previous owner’s data and settings. If the seller is hesitant, it could be a red flag.

* Security Features: Confirm that all security features, such as fingerprint scanners, facial recognition, and password protection, are functioning correctly. This helps protect your data and privacy.

* Network Lock: In Nigeria, carrier-locked phones can be a headache. Confirm that the device is unlocked and can be used with any network. Try inserting a SIM card from a different network to verify.

* IMEI Verification: Check the International Mobile Equipment Identity (IMEI) number to verify that the device is not stolen or blacklisted. You can use online IMEI checker tools or contact your local network provider to confirm its status.

* Accessories: Check that all essential accessories (charger, cable, headphones) are included and in good working condition. Damaged or missing accessories can add to the overall cost of the purchase.

* Seller Reputation: Buy from reputable sources to minimize the risk of fraud or defective products. Check online reviews and ratings to gauge the seller’s reliability and customer satisfaction. Meet in a safe, public place for the transaction. Be wary of deals that seem too good to be true, as they often are.

* Warranty and Return Policy: Inquire about any existing warranty or return policy. A seller who offers a warranty or return policy demonstrates confidence in the product’s quality.

By following these detailed steps, you can significantly reduce the risks associated with buying used gadgets in Nigeria in 2026 and ensure a satisfying purchase.
